Døkkerland is the dark industrial heart of Hel's reformed Niflheim. Fueled by the rage of those dishonorably killed, its sulfurous foundries provide the malefic materials used to equip Hel's armies. In this afterlife, the strongest can rise to the top by grinding the weaker underfoot.
